The Fernhollow scrub endpoint strips EXIF metadata from uploaded images before they reach public storage. GPS tags, device serials, and maker notes are removed; orientation is preserved by baking rotation into the pixels. Scrubbing is synchronous and idempotent. All calls require authentication, and for the training sandbox you should use the bearer token below.

login token, yajeg-fawif: eyJhbGciOiJIUzI1NiIsInR5cCI6IkpXVCJ9.eyJzdWIiOiIEdPQYnZXaZIn0.HSRTnYZBx0Qc

The tax-rate lookup cache in the Breva checkout service worries me. Entries are keyed only by region code, so a stale or poisoned entry would apply the wrong rate to every order in that region until expiry. Please verify: TTLs are short enough to bound exposure, negative lookups aren't cached, and the refresh path revalidates against the signed rate feed rather than trusting upstream blindly. Also confirm eviction is size-bounded so an attacker can't churn the keyspace. Current cache settings for review:

limits module of yagaf-yajef:
RATE_LIMITS = {
    "novwyn": 950,
    "wenath": 428,
    "prawyn": 413,
    "gorvan": 539,
    "praael": 870,
    "drumir": 113,
    "gordor": 439,
}

**Ticket: Undo/redo desync after group rotation in Drafthouse**

Rotating a grouped shape in the Drafthouse diagram editor pushes two entries onto the undo stack but only one onto redo, so redo after a double-undo restores the wrong transform. Affects all canvases with nested groups; single shapes are fine. Fix consolidates the rotation into a single transaction. Release manager: this should block the 5.2 cut until verified. Candidate build is identified below.

pipeline stamp: htk4_66df